Transaction f21f1d8d1f8d3e4b62a50154e713beec791eb5ba35e13a3d7edc18b14f93bf9b
1 Input
2 Outputs
- f21f1d8d1f8d3e4b62a50154e713beec791eb5ba35e13a3d7edc18b14f93bf9b:0
- f21f1d8d1f8d3e4b62a50154e713beec791eb5ba35e13a3d7edc18b14f93bf9b:1
value 5200000
address 3B9ratMCc2CfZGPv2HkW8Akg8DYXJCz6oC
value 377790592
address 13NAzBkzkL3Nf5BAjUK9iMLAUtu7ZdRNfA